On John McCain's website there is a section of campaign gear you can purchase that have an environmentalist theme to them. Even though some far right critics attacked him for it and said he would not earn green votes for his efforts ( I do know one young environmental activist that is a Republican but the environment is her focus. Being Green keeps people like her from shifting their support to candidates like Barack Obama.) I believe it is a major change in American politics.

It appears as though George W. Bush will be the last anti-environmental president. Republican and Democratic leaders agree that climate change is real and human influenced. They also agree that actions needs to be taken.


( Tony Strickland and Hannah Beth Jackson agree climate change is real and human influenced. Kind of reminds me of this odd couple.)

In our area Tony Strickland is trying to show that he is an environmentally friendly candidate. He has spoken many times about his company, GreenWave Energy Solutions, and their effort and exploring more alternative energy sources.

His critics will attempt to claim the whole thing is a greenwash attempt. That he voted against the policy preferences of all the prominent environmental groups while he was int he state assembly. They also ridicule his company because it doesn't have a product, a profit, or even revenue beyond investment capital.

All of that may or may not be true.

But what is true is more important. The day when environmental protections only came from one party are over. To be an anti-environmentalist isn't going to be effective any longer.

The new debate is over what party has better ideas on the ways in which we provide for our energy security and protect our environment. The battle of ideas has shifted over. Republicans are quickly trying to get green as many of them distance themselves from past policies and statements.

Remember this one from Ronald Regan?

Republicans will not go back to Ronald Reagan's statements that show him at odds with environmentalists, but instead they will argue that their free market solutions will be a better way of protecting the environment.

Democrats will have to make the case that Republicans are not serious in their new found devotion and that their policies will be ineffective. But the middle has shifted and the new debate has been set.

The campaigns locally have already started adapting to this new world. Tony Strickland's campaign sent out a press release touting an award from a political wing apparently of The United Chamber of Commerce to his energy company.

Expect Hannah Beth Jackson's campaign to be critical of his voting record, his plans, and his company. Expect them to be critical of the award. But don't expect the environment to be an issue that only one party attempts to win votes off anymore.

For the Republican Party as a whole it will take more than an election cycle or set of candidates to gain voter trust but they won't be giving up.

(Thousand Oaks) The United Chamber of Commerce held its annual awards breakfast this past Friday to honor a handful of Southern California businesses, each nominated by their local Chambers. The nominee from the Agoura-Oak Park-Conejo Valley Chamber was local company GreenWave Energy Solutions, an alternative energy company exploring ways to harness the power of the ocean's waves and meet the increasing demand for clean, renewable energy.

GreenWave Energy Solutions was one of only thirteen businesses to receive the award from the United Chamber of Commerce which represents over 21,000 Southern California businesses and provides more than 387,000 jobs.

"GreenWave Energy Solutions is working to reduce our dependence on foreign oil and reduce gas prices, launch a cleaner, smarter energy future for California and I'm proud to be a part of that. Our company is committed to meeting the increasing demands for a cleaner environment and working toward reducing gas prices by providing a smarter, renewable source of energy.", said GreenWave Vice President Tony Strickland.

In addition to the 2008 Small Business Award, GreenWave Energy Solutions also received awards and certificates of recognition from Governor Arnold Schwarzenegger, Mayor Antonio Villaraigosa, the Los Angeles City Council, State Senator George Runner, Assemblymembers Paul Krekorian, Cameron Smyth and Audra Strickland as well as Congressman Brad Sherman.

Jackson Receives Consumer Champion Award

The Consumer Federation of California Honors Hannah-Beth Jackson with 2008 Award

Educator and former Assemblymember for Ventura and Santa Barbara Counties Hannah-Beth Jackson was presented today with the Consumer Federation of California’s 2008 Consumer Champion Award for outstanding work in educating voters about important state legislative matters affecting the rights of consumers. The award was presented in Sacramento at the Federation’s annual legislative reception. Jackson, who served three terms in the Assembly and since then has been teaching college and educating the public on policy issues through the non-profit Speak Out California!, is also a candidate for California State Senate in the 19th District, that includes parts of Ventura, Santa Barbara and Los Angeles Counties.

“The award is recognition for your leadership in raising public awareness about consumer rights,� said Richard Holober, President of the Federation, in informing Jackson about the award. As a member of the Assembly, Hannah-Beth Jackson authored the toughest financial privacy legislation in the nation as well as bills that increased protections against identity theft, including the Consumer’s Financial Privacy Act (AB 203), the Financial Privacy Act of 2002 (SB 773), Identity Theft (SB 168) and Drivers’ License: Identity Theft (AB 1474). She is also the author of the Car Buyer’s Legal Equality Act (AB 2656), which protects auto buyers from unknowing waiving consumer rights to a dealer. She writes frequently about consumer issues on her website.
